Biography

  • Rameesha Abbas is currently working as Lecturer in Department of Bioscience & Technology, Khwaja Fareed University of Engineering and Information Technology, Rahim Yar Khan.
  • Rameesha Abbas received her MSc degree in Biotechnology from Bahauddin Zakariya University, Multan (Pakistan) in 2015. She obtained her M.Phil in Biotechnology in 2018 at Bahauddin Zakariya University, Multan (Pakistan).
